Community Responders are volunteers carrying out life saving work on a daily basis across the county of Berkshire. We respond to emergency situations on behalf of the Ambulance Service to offer immediate first aid and life support before the arrival of an Ambulance resource. There is a vital need for Community Responders in order to both save lives and to provide support and reassurance to patients in the event of an emergency.

Community Responders operate within a small radius, usually a village or a small town and are therefore at the scene of an emergency within 5-8 minutes. These first eight minutes are vital for patients suffering from cardiac arrest and other life threatening incidents e.g. respiratory arrest and unconsciousness. Research from the British Heart Foundation has shown that when a patient is suffering from a cardiac arrest their chance of survival decreases by 13% for every minute that passes without treatment from an Automatic External Defibrillator (AED). Community Responders receive full training from the South Central Ambulance Service in the use of an AED and other basic life support techniques and a make a real and tangible contribution to the provision of high quality pre-hospital care.

Below are some of the ways in which your support will help:-

£20 – Will buy a Pair of Electrode Pads for the AED

 

£30 – Will buy a High Visibility Jacket to ensure the safety of the Community Responder

 

£110 – Will buy a spare battery for the AED

 

£350 – Will buy an AED training package including manikin and training AED

 

£1,400 – Will buy a new AED
